The Logistics Technician is responsible for the efficient handling of goods and materials within the supply chain. Their duties include managing inventory, warehousing, and distribution. Specific responsibilities may include:
  • Processing orders and delivery requests
  • Overseeing logistics functions
  • Scanning and accounting for inventory
  • Decontaminate used equipment
  • Coordinating transportation, warehousing, and distribution of goods
